处理URL上的重复正斜杠是通过URL规范化来实现的。URL规范化是指将URL转换为标准格式,以便于正确解析和处理。
处理URL上的重复正斜杠的步骤如下:
- 去除URL中的多余空格:首先,需要去除URL中可能存在的多余空格,以确保URL的正确性。
- 去除URL中的重复正斜杠:在URL中,连续出现的多个正斜杠需要被替换为单个正斜杠。可以使用正则表达式或字符串替换的方式,将连续的多个正斜杠替换为单个正斜杠。
- URL编码:对URL中的特殊字符进行编码,以确保URL的完整性和正确性。特殊字符包括空格、中文字符、特殊符号等。可以使用URL编码算法(如百分号编码)对这些特殊字符进行编码。
- URL解码:在需要使用URL时,需要对URL进行解码,将编码后的特殊字符还原为原始字符。可以使用URL解码算法对URL进行解码。
URL规范化的优势包括:
- 提高URL的可读性:规范化后的URL更加简洁明了,易于理解和阅读。
- 提高URL的可维护性:规范化后的URL结构清晰,易于维护和修改。
- 提高URL的可靠性:规范化后的URL能够减少错误和冲突,提高系统的稳定性和可靠性。
处理URL上的重复正斜杠的应用场景包括:
- 网站开发:在网站开发中,经常需要处理URL,确保URL的正确性和一致性,以提供良好的用户体验。
- API开发:在API开发中,URL是接口的入口,需要对URL进行规范化处理,以确保接口的可用性和安全性。
- 搜索引擎优化:搜索引擎对URL的规范性和可读性有一定的要求,通过处理URL上的重复正斜杠,可以提高网站在搜索引擎中的排名和曝光度。
腾讯云相关产品和产品介绍链接地址:
腾讯云提供了一系列与云计算相关的产品和服务,包括云服务器、云数据库、云存储、人工智能等。具体的产品和服务介绍可以参考腾讯云官方网站:https://cloud.tencent.com/
请注意,以上答案仅供参考,具体的处理方法和推荐的产品可能因实际情况而有所不同。